Insensible Fluid Loss
Fluid loss that is not easily measured, such as through evaporation from the skin and exhalation from the lungs.
Air-fluidized Bed
A therapeutic bed filled with tiny ceramic beads, which acts like a fluid when air is blown through it, reducing pressure on the skin and aiding in the healing of certain types of wounds.
